Workforce & Industrial Development
Nestled in Johnson County, Kite, Georgia offers a strategic location for businesses seeking access to the Southeast’s major logistics corridors. The city is positioned within reach of U.S. Highway 221 and Georgia State Route 57, providing efficient routes for freight and distribution across the region. Kite’s proximity to Interstate 16 connects it to Savannah’s port facilities and the broader Georgia highway network, making it an attractive option for companies involved in manufacturing, warehousing, and agribusiness.
Industrial real estate in Kite and the surrounding county remains competitively priced, with available sites suitable for both small and mid-sized operations. Johnson County’s economic development initiatives focus on supporting new and expanding businesses through site selection assistance and infrastructure improvements. Recent efforts have included upgrades to utilities and broadband access, further enhancing the city’s appeal for industrial users.
Georgia’s robust incentive programs, such as the Job Tax Credit and Quick Start workforce training, are accessible to qualifying businesses in Kite. Local officials work closely with the Georgia Department of Economic Development to streamline permitting and connect companies to state and regional resources.
